From 7d26e3cee07d869557e10d05c8acc1daeeb9fd68 Mon Sep 17 00:00:00 2001 From: hljunggr Date: Thu, 27 Jun 2013 07:34:20 +0000 Subject: [PATCH] added track ID also for the tracks from ESD input --- TPC/Upgrade/AliToyMCEventGeneratorSimple.cxx | 11 +++++++++-- 1 file changed, 9 insertions(+), 2 deletions(-) diff --git a/TPC/Upgrade/AliToyMCEventGeneratorSimple.cxx b/TPC/Upgrade/AliToyMCEventGeneratorSimple.cxx index 51359a98bcb..262df7632cd 100644 --- a/TPC/Upgrade/AliToyMCEventGeneratorSimple.cxx +++ b/TPC/Upgrade/AliToyMCEventGeneratorSimple.cxx @@ -97,7 +97,10 @@ AliToyMCEvent* AliToyMCEventGeneratorSimple::Generate(Double_t time) Double_t vertex[3]={0,0,retEvent->GetZ()}; Double_t cv[21]={0}; AliToyMCTrack *tempTrack = new AliToyMCTrack(vertex,pxyz,cv,sign); - + // use unique ID for track number + // this will be used in DistortTrack track to set the cluster label + tempTrack->SetUniqueID(iTrack); + Bool_t trackDist = DistortTrack(*tempTrack, time); if(trackDist) retEvent->AddTrack(*tempTrack); delete tempTrack; @@ -164,7 +167,11 @@ AliToyMCEvent* AliToyMCEventGeneratorSimple::GenerateESD(AliESDEvent &esdEvent, Double_t cv[21]={0}; Int_t sign = part->Charge(); AliToyMCTrack *tempTrack = new AliToyMCTrack(vertex,pxyz,cv,sign); - + // use unique ID for track number + // this will be used in DistortTrack track to set the cluster label + tempTrack->SetUniqueID(iTrack); + + Bool_t trackDist = DistortTrack(*tempTrack, time); if(trackDist) { retEvent->AddTrack(*tempTrack); -- 2.43.0